摘要

Abstract

Hybrid tracking is one of the most important key technologies having received rapid development over the past twenty years in the field of augmented reality (AR).It is an effective approach to realize head-pose tracking with high accuracy and strong robustness for AR application systems.This paper tries to provide a complete and comprehensive survey on hybrid tracking technology.Three important issues involved in hybrid trackers are described in detail,including hybrid tracking method,calibration,and time synchronization.The state-of-the-art applications of different hybrid trackers are introduced.The pending problems and development tendency of hybrid tracking technology are discussed,and finally the application prospect is reviewed.
